    He was completely lethargic the whole fight, plus frequently on unsteady legs against a guy who's got no reputation for being a puncher. Both point to a weakened physical state, almost certainly from being weight drained. I don't think he'd have beaten Ward if they'd met at, say, 172 pounds so he didn't have to strip himself down so much but we'd have seen a better performance. I'm not a fan of Chad Dawsons but he's a better fighter than that.
